I've been playing my usual fairly LAG self, not having a good session, this guy has been owning my pre and post flop, and is on a bunch of my tables. He's a regular, one of the tougher one's on Party in my experience, at least he adjusts to me well. Almost certainly a 2+2er because all the good Party regs are, probably suspects I am but wouldn't know and I probably have made one or two questionable plays that he's seen. I've been aggro this session but have yet to really make a stand when someone has played back at me for some reason. I think he knows I am capable of a move though and kinda bluffy.

I wouldn't expect him to do this with those types of hands here, I mean I don't think a good player would do that to another player he respected. I mean if i had like K8 or K9 here im not gonna be like, hmm let me min raise here so i can get a free showdown. With a worse ace its like, im either way ahead or way behind, wtf is raising gonna do for me here, its gonna fold out his air hands and worse pairs, and im gonna get destroyed when he has me beat. When he makes this turn raise it seems to me like a pot juicer or hes making some play.
